Bottle / Pail / Can Sealing Equipment
The machine places foil directly on a paper can, plastic can or pail rim, heat-seals it, then presses the required closure. This differs from induction sealing a foil liner inside a tightened cap. Trial the container, foil and cap together for rim condition, seal layer, positioning, peel or leak criteria and operation sequence.

It can be initially assessed based on standard structure, but not just by name. Need to confirm pail mouth diameter, pail height, sealing foil material, pressing time, then check if diameter, number of stations, sealing method, and conveying speed match the on-site cycle time.
Non-contact induction aluminum foil sealing is affected by plastic pail, wide-mouth pail, food pail dimensions, aluminum foil liner, composite liner, cap structure, and the state of sauces, condiments, powders. The clearer the samples, the easier to determine mold, temperature, pressure, torque, or inspection method.
Can be configured as benchtop, semi-auto, or inline conveyor. If there are upstream/downstream equipment, need to simultaneously confirm conveying height, direction, speed, and signal interface.
It is recommended to review sample test results, key dimensions, consumable specifications, power/air supply, cleaning and maintenance methods, and spare parts list to avoid modifying molds or adjusting stations on site.
